The answer to 'how much does downspouts cost local' is that the cost of downspouts can vary significantly depending on several factors. Downspouts are an essential component of a home's roofing system, responsible for channeling rainwater away from the foundation. The actual cost will depend on the material, size, and number of downspouts needed, as well as the complexity of the installation.

Generally, homeowners can expect to pay anywhere from $50 to $300 per downspout, with most falling in the $100 to $200 range. Factors that can influence the cost include the type of material (such as aluminum, copper, or PVC), the diameter of the downspout, and any additional features like splash blocks or decorative elements. The cost of labor for installation can also vary depending on your local market and the complexity of the job.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the most common downspout materials?

The most common downspout materials are aluminum, copper, and PVC. Each material has its own advantages and cost considerations.

Do I need to hire a professional to install downspouts?

While it is possible to install downspouts as a DIY project, it is generally recommended to hire a professional roofing contractor, especially for more complex installations or if you need to integrate the downspouts with your home's drainage system.
